What are motorcycle auxiliary lights?
Motorcycle auxiliary lights are extra lights added to a motorcycle to help the main headlight. They make it easier to see and be seen when riding, especially when it’s dark, rainy, or foggy.
Basic description
Auxiliary lights work with the headlight to:
- Help riders see better in low light
- Make the motorcycle more visible to others
- Can be put on the front or back of the bike
Types of lights
Here are the main types of auxiliary lights for motorcycles:
Type | Description | Best Use |
---|---|---|
Fog Lights | Yellow lens, wide beam | Evenings, lifts fog |
Spotlights | Long, narrow beam | Seeing far ahead |
Driving Lights | White lens, broad beam | Lighting up large areas |
LED Light Bars | Very bright | Lighting up large areas |
When using these lights:
- Choose the right type for your riding needs
- Use them carefully to avoid blinding other drivers
- Make sure they follow local laws

How to choose the right auxiliary lights
Picking the best auxiliary lights for your motorcycle can be tricky. Here’s how to make a good choice:
Key factors to consider
When choosing auxiliary lights, think about:
- Brightness: Pick lights that are bright enough for different riding conditions.
- Light spread: Choose lights that fit how you ride. Highway riders might want lights that shine far, while off-road riders might prefer lights that spread wide.
- Size and weight: Make sure the lights fit your bike and aren’t too heavy.
- Toughness: Look for lights that can handle bad weather and bumps.
Fit with your motorcycle
Your new lights should work well with your bike:
- How they attach: Check that the lights can be put on your bike safely.
- Power needs: Make sure your bike’s battery can handle the lights.
- Wind resistance: Think about how the lights might affect your ride in the wind.
Cost considerations
Think about how much you want to spend. Cheap lights might not last long or work well. Good lights can cost more but might be worth it if they last longer and work better.
What to check | Why it matters |
---|---|
Brightness | Helps you see and be seen |
Light spread | Fits your riding style |
Size and weight | Works with your bike |
Toughness | Lasts longer |
How they attach | Stays on your bike safely |
Power needs | Doesn’t drain your battery |
Wind resistance | Doesn’t slow you down |
Cost | Fits your budget |
Where to mount auxiliary lights
Common mounting spots
Here are some popular places to put auxiliary lights on your motorcycle:
- Handlebars: Easy to reach and wire
- Forks: Good for lighting up the road ahead
- Crash bars: Works well for street bikes, not for off-road
What affects placement
When choosing where to put your lights, think about:
- How well others can see them: Make sure they don’t blind other drivers
- Your safety: Don’t put them where they block your view
- How they affect your ride: Think about wind resistance
Correct alignment matters
It’s important to point your lights the right way:
- Aim them down and out: This helps avoid blinding other drivers
- Know the rules: Check what your local laws say about auxiliary lights
Mounting Spot | Good Things | Not So Good Things |
---|---|---|
Handlebars | Easy to wire, strong base | Might affect steering, hard to adjust |
Forks | Lights up road well | Might need extra parts, moves with forks |
Crash bars | Strong base, easy to put on | Not good for off-road, might slow you down |

How to install auxiliary lights
Installation steps
Here’s how to put auxiliary lights on your motorcycle:
1. Mount the lights:
- Pick a good spot for the lights
- Make sure they’re on tight
- Check that they don’t block your view or get in the way of other parts
2. Wire the lights:
- Connect the lights to your bike’s power
- Follow the instructions that came with the lights
- Be careful not to shock yourself or hurt your bike’s power system
3. Keep wires safe:
- Keep wires away from hot parts and sharp edges
- Use zip ties or tape to hold wires in place
- Make sure wires don’t get wet
4. Check the lights:
- Turn on your bike
- Make sure the lights work right
Tools you’ll need
Get these tools before you start:
Tool | Why you need it |
---|---|
Wiring kit | To connect the lights |
Tape | To cover and protect wires |
Zip ties | To hold wires in place |
Wrench | To tighten bolts |
Screwdriver | To put in screws |
Doing it yourself vs. getting help
You can put in the lights yourself or ask a pro for help:
Who does it | Good things | Bad things |
---|---|---|
You | Costs less, feels good to do it | Might make mistakes, need to know how |
A pro | Done right, less risky | Costs more, have to wait |
If you’re not sure how to do it, it’s best to ask a mechanic or someone who knows about bike wiring for help. This way, you don’t hurt yourself or your bike.
What are DOT and SAE compliant lights?
DOT and SAE standards explained
DOT and SAE compliant lights meet safety rules for vehicles, including motorcycles. DOT (Department of Transportation) sets rules in the United States, while SAE (Society of Automotive Engineers) sets standards for how vehicle parts, like lights, should work.
DOT compliant lights must meet Federal Motor Vehicle Safety Standards (FMVSS). These cover things like:
- How well the light handles shaking
- How it works in water and dust
- How bright it is
SAE compliant lights meet the rules set by the Society of Automotive Engineers. These rules cover how the lights are made, how they work, and how they’re tested.
Why compliance matters
Using DOT and SAE compliant lights on your motorcycle is important for:
- Safety: These lights work better, which can help prevent crashes.
- Following the law: Using non-compliant lights might get you fined.
Compliant lights are made to help you see better and be seen by others. This makes riding safer.
How to spot compliant lights
To find DOT and SAE compliant lights, look for:
What to look for | Where to find it |
---|---|
SAE number | On the lens of the light |
"DOT" marking | On the light itself |
Compliance info | In the product papers |
Check these things to make sure your lights meet the rules.
Effects on motorcycle electrical system
Power use
Adding extra lights to your motorcycle can use more power. LED lights use less power than old-style bulbs.
Light Type | Power Use |
---|---|
LED | 5A or less |
Old-style bulb | 10-20A |
Check your motorcycle’s manual or ask a mechanic to know how much power your bike can handle.
Battery life impact
Extra lights can affect your motorcycle’s battery life. LED lights use less power, so they don’t drain the battery as much.
To help your battery last longer:
- Use LED lights
- Don’t add too many lights
- Keep your battery in good shape
- Think about getting a bigger battery if you want lots of extra lights
Wiring and fuse needs
When you add extra lights, make sure your wiring and fuses can handle it. You might need to:
- Use better wires
- Add a special fuse for your extra lights
- Ask a mechanic to check your electrical system
What to Do | Why It’s Important |
---|---|
Use better wires | To handle more power |
Add a special fuse | To protect your lights |
Ask a mechanic | To make sure everything is safe |

Maintaining auxiliary lights
Cleaning and protection
To keep your auxiliary lights working well and lasting longer, clean and protect them often:
- Wipe off dirt with a soft, dry cloth. Don’t use harsh cleaners or rough materials.
- For tough dirt, use mild soap and warm water. Use a soft cloth, but don’t get electrical parts wet.
- Dry the lights with a microfiber cloth to avoid water spots.
- Put on clear wax or silicone sealant to protect the lights from weather.
Fixing common problems
Auxiliary lights can have these issues:
Problem | How to Fix |
---|---|
Loose connections | Check wires, make sure they’re tight. Use electrical tape if needed. |
Rust | Clean with a wire brush, then put on rust-stopping coating. |
Flickering lights | Check power source and wires for damage. Make sure lights get enough power. |
When to replace lights
You might need new auxiliary lights if:
- They’re not as bright as before
- The lights are cracked or broken
- There’s a lot of rust on the lights or wires
Sign | What It Means |
---|---|
Dim lights | Not working well, time for new ones |
Cracks or damage | Lights might not work right, replace them |
Rust | Can cause problems, get new lights for safety |
